The Intel Xeon E5-2690 v4 averaged 33.0% lower than the peak scores attained by the group leaders. This isn't a great result which indicates that there are much faster alternatives on the comparison list.

Above average consistency

The range of scores (95th - 5th percentile) for the Intel Xeon E5-2690 v4 is 34.3%. This is a relatively narrow range which indicates that the Intel Xeon E5-2690 v4 performs reasonably consistently under varying real world conditions.

 Specifications

Essentials

DescriptionIntel® Xeon® Processor E5-2690 v4 (35M Cache, 2.60 GHz)
Code NameBroadwell
Launch DateQ1'16
Processor NumberE5-2690V4
# of Cores14
# of Threads28
Cache35 MB SmartCache
Instruction Set64-bit
Instruction Set ExtensionsAVX 2.0
Embedded Options AvailableNo
Lithography14 nm
VID Voltage Range0
Recommended Price$2090.00 - $2094.00
Clock Speed2.60 GHz
Max Turbo Frequency3.50 GHz
Bus Speed9.6 GT/s QPI
QPI Links2
Scalability2S
Max TDP135 W
